Assistant Manager IT Identity & Access Management

Job Description

Under the direction of the Manager, this position is responsible for the day-to-day management of the Bank's Identity and Access Management (IAM) team along with all of its operational functions.

Responsibilities

  • Manages the Bank's IAM functions.
  • Manages IAM staff schedules, workload, compensation, performance, and training/development.
  • Assists Divisional Manager with oversight, planning, budgeting, forecasting, directing, organizing, and executing activities related to IAM.
  • Establishes and supports operational metrics and reporting for all IAM functions.
  • Establishes and continuously monitors service levels of all external providers.
  • Assists with prioritizing and executing the IAM roadmap and project portfolio.
  • Develops and executes internal IAM projects which minimize the percentage of time spent on reactive work.
  • Communicates with other managers to learn about IAM implications of other projects, assists with project planning, and negotiates the IAM team's involvement and timing.
  • Demonstrates customer service focus by providing good service and considering the effect of all actions on internal and external customer service, while always looking for ways to improve service.
  • Performs miscellaneous responsibilities and duties as assigned.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or equivalent education or work experience. CIAM or CIMP certification preferred.
  • Minimum of 5 to 7 years of experience related to identity and access management (IAM), including, but not limited to, access provisioning, access revalidation, privileged account management (PAM), identity and access management systems, and/or oversight, management and communication of complex technical programs.
  • Banking/financial industry or related field preferred.
  • Minimum 2 to 5 years of experience managing teams of industry certified team members and minimum 2 to 5 years of effective project management experience, depending on level.
  • Demonstrated proficiency and expertise with personal computers in a networked environment and Microsoft applications (Outlook, Word, Excel, Access, PowerPoint, and SharePoint) or similar software. Knowledge of or ability to use Bank software and systems. Possess deep knowledge of IAM system functionality and interoperability with other IT systems and applications.
  • Excellent oral and written communication, analytical and problem-solving skills. Effective interpersonal skills and collaborative management style, including teamwork and team-building ability. Effective conflict management, negotiating, and problem-solving skills. Comfortable with ambiguity and time spent outside of comfort zone acquiring new skills. Flexible in a fast-paced dynamic environment with shifting roles and responsibilities. Technically creative and open-minded. Able to work flexible hours including holidays, weekends, and evenings as needed or assigned. Must have own transportation or operate a vehicle with a valid driver's license and commute as necessary.
